AI has taken on a big challenge — it can detect warning signs of plasma instabilities & predict them before they disrupt the extreme conditions needed for fusion energy

Researchers developed an AI system called PACMAN for fusion energy experiments. This framework analyzes plasma conditions and sends control commands within milliseconds. PACMAN predicted a dangerous instability 200 milliseconds before it appeared. The system successfully adjusted plasma conditions to prevent the disruption. This advancement offers a new approach to maintaining stable fusion reactions.
